Forest striker and City Ground favourite Robert Earnshaw says he’s in talks with the club over a new contract.

Earnie has been a fans favourite since signing from the Sheep back in 2008 for a fee of £2.65m. His current deal ends at the end of this season and he could walk away for free, unless the club is able to tie him down with a new deal.

He told Sky Sports News. ‘This place feels good and I want to be here. Ever since I have been here it has been so good. I want to progress personally and I want to see this team pushing to go to the Premier League. I have seen this club go from League One and getting promotion to all of a sudden seeing a big change around. We are now one of the top teams in this league and we are looking to take the next step.’

At 29 he still has alot to offer and is still seen as a major force in this division. Although he has struggled with injury for much of this season, securing his services would give the fans at least a massive lift.
